If you’re sticking around for the Freedom Day long weekend, there’s no shortage of ways to get out and about.
From wine farms and live music to immersive theatre and late-night markets, here’s a quick, no-fuss guide to what’s happening in Cape Town, Joburg and Durban.
Cape Town
Pick n Pay Wine and Food Festival
A laid-back weekend of good wine, great food and live music. Expect over 40 top local producers and plenty to eat, from gourmet bites to comfort classics.
- Date: April 25 – April 26
- Time: 12pm – 6pm
- Cost: From R350
- Where: Constantia Sports Complex, Constantia
Ella Mai live
Grammy-winning R&B star Ella Mai headlines a night packed with local heavyweights and crowd favourites. Think smooth vocals, big hits and a proper sing-along atmosphere.
- Date: April 26
- Time: From 5pm
- Cost: From R790
- Where: Grand Arena, GrandWest, Cape Town
The Bubbly Festival
Sip your way through Cap Classiques, Champagnes and Proseccos while soaking up Winelands views. Add live music and gourmet food stalls, and you’ve got a solid day out.
- Date: April 25 – April 26
- Time: 12pm – 5pm
- Cost: From R350
- Where: Anura Wine Estate, Stellenbosch
Johannesburg
Behind the Crimson Door
A theatrical fashion experience that blends couture, aerial acts and storytelling. It’s bold, dramatic and a little surreal, following a young woman chasing her dreams in the city.
- Date: April 24 – June 14
- Time: Fridays 7pm | Saturdays 7pm | Select Sundays 2pm
- Cost: From R250 (varies by show)
- Where: The Cirk, Cresta Shopping Centre
Deep In The City – Open Air Festival
One of the country’s biggest deep house events returns with a stacked lineup and a full day of music, food and energy.
- Date: April 26
- Time: 12pm – 10pm
- Cost: From R300
- Where: Montecasino, Fourways
Fak’ugesi presents Kancícà and Kwasukasukela
An immersive storytelling and film experience exploring African history and mythology through striking visuals and sound. A thoughtful, slower-paced option for the weekend.
- Date: April 25 – July 26
- Time: Select Saturdays 2pm | Select Sundays 12pm
- Cost: From R45
- Where: Wits Digital Dome, Braamfontein
Wine Forty Four Endless Summer Edition
A relaxed tasting event showcasing new vintages and emerging winemakers. Expect unlimited tastings, good conversation and a chance to discover something new.
- Date: April 26
- Time: 10am – 4pm
- Cost: From R450
- Where: 44 Stanley, Braamfontein Werf
Durban
Museum of Illusions Durban
A brand-new interactive space packed with optical illusions, immersive rooms and mind-bending exhibits. It’s playful, slightly trippy and perfect for all ages.
- Date: From April 24
- Time: Mon–Thu 9am – 8pm | Fri–Sat 9am – 10pm | Sun and public holidays 9am – 7pm
- Cost: From R200 (varies by ticket type)
- Where: Gateway Theatre of Shopping, Umhlanga
The R&B Movement Freedom Day Music Festival
A throwback-heavy R&B session with DJs spinning everything from 90s classics to current hits. Expect a lively crowd and a strong party vibe.
- Date: April 26
- Time: 4pm – late
- Cost: R250
- Where: Cappello, Umhlanga
The Night Market at Westown Square
A casual Friday night out with street food, live music and local crafts. Easy, social and perfect if you’re not in the mood for anything too hectic.
- Date: April 24
- Time: 5pm – 10pm
- Cost: Free
- Where: Westown Square, Durban
